Step-by-step explanation:
To determine which class ate more total bananas, we need to compare the quantities consumed by the Marist scholars and the Bing-BU class. The Marist scholars ate a total of 16 bananas. The Bing-BU class, consisting of 34 kids, each ate half a banana. To find out how many bananas the Bing-BU class ate in total, we multiply the number of students by the amount of banana each student ate:
34 students × 0.5 banana/student = 17 bananas.
Now that we have the total number of bananas each class ate, we can compare them. The Marist scholars ate 16 bananas in total, while the Bing-BU class ate 17 bananas in total.
Therefore, "the Bing-BU class ate more bananas".
